A specialized support service in Norwich seeks a Childrens Support Worker to assist students with communication difficulties and learning challenges. The role involves providing compassionate care, adapting communication styles, and collaborating effectively within a team.
Working hours are 40 per week during term time on a flexible rota including evenings and weekends. The ideal candidate should possess strong communication skills and a compassionate approach to care, adapting to each child's unique needs.
